Legal Implications of THCP Consumption

Due to its similarity to THC, THCP falls under the regulatory framework governing cannabis products. The legal status of thcp what is it varies from country to country and even within different states or regions. While some jurisdictions have legalized its use for medical or recreational purposes, others strictly prohibit its possession, sale, or consumption.

Potential Legal Issues Related to THCP Consumption

Possession and Distribution Laws

In regions where THCP is illegal, individuals caught in possession of the compound may face legal consequences ranging from fines to imprisonment. Similarly, distributing THCP without proper authorization can result in severe penalties.

Implications of Driving Under the Influence

Just like alcohol or other drugs, driving under the influence of THCP can lead to legal repercussions such as fines, license suspension, or even imprisonment. Law enforcement agencies conduct roadside tests to detect impairment, and failing these tests can lead to arrest and legal proceedings.

Employment-Related Issues

Individuals consuming THCP should be aware of potential employment-related issues. Some employers have strict drug policies and may conduct drug screenings as part of the hiring process or randomly during employment. Testing positive for THCP consumption could lead to disciplinary action or termination of employment.
